What We're Looking For
The ideal candidate will be confident, motivated, detail-oriented, and committed to patient care and clinical excellence. To be considered, applicants must have all of the following:
Required Certifications & Skills
- Radiology Certification
- Dental Assisting Certification
- Coronal Polishing Certification
- At least 1 year of chairside assisting experience
- Experience assisting with surgical extractions
- Experience assisting with dental implant procedures
Core Skills & Capabilities
The ideal team member:
- Anticipates the doctor’s needs without being directed
- Sets up surgical trays and rooms confidently and correctly
- Maintains sterile environments and procedural readiness
- Manages instrumentation accurately
- Ensures smooth, seamless appointment flow
- Helps patients feel safe, supported, and informed
- Tracks surgical follow-ups and post-operative needs
They understand how excellence in execution impacts patient outcomes.
